❓ Frequently Asked Questions

How many teams are in WC 2026?
48 national teams — up from 32 in 2022. The biggest World Cup ever.
How many matches at WC 2026?
104 total matches: 72 group stage + 32 knockout rounds.
Where is WC 2026 hosted?
USA (11 venues), Canada (2) and Mexico (3) — the first 3-nation host in history.
What is the WC 2026 format?
12 groups of 4 teams. Top 2 from each group + 8 best 3rd-placed teams advance to a 32-team knockout stage.
When does WC 2026 start and end?
June 11 – July 19, 2026. The final is at MetLife Stadium, East Rutherford, New Jersey.
